The Scotland Christian Academy Saints will head out to take on the Triad Baptist Christian Academy Titans at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Scotland Christian Academy knows how to get points on the board -- the team has finished with 55 points or more in their past five matchups -- so hopefully Triad Baptist Christian Academy likes a good challenge.
Last Monday, Scotland Christian Academy came up short against Southeastern Christian Academy and fell 75-63. The Saints have struggled against the Warriors recently, as the game was their fifth consecutive lost matchup.

The loss doesn't tell the whole story though, as several players had good games. One of the most active was Frankie McIntyre, who dropped a double-double on 17 points and 12 boards. His afternoon made it five games in a row in which he has scored at least ten points. The team also got some help courtesy of Leland Ramsey, who went 8 of 19 en route to 19 points and seven rebounds.
Meanwhile, there's no place like home for Triad Baptist Christian Academy, who bounced back after a loss on the road on Monday. They strolled past Union Grove Christian with points to spare on Tuesday, taking the game 56-40.
Triad Baptist Christian Academy's victory was their fifth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 20-7. As for Scotland Christian Academy, they now have a losing record at 5-6.
